Most store bought hummus averages around 130 mg of sodium per two tablespoons. Your sodium budget could quickly spiral out of control if you slather all over like me. This recipe brings it down to 34 mg per two tablespoons. Or you could reduce it down to 6 mg per serving if you soak and boil your own raw beans or use a no salt added canned beans.

Smoked, cured and preserved meats are typically riddled with salt or sodium-packed ingredients. However, fresh cuts of beef, chicken, eggs, fish and other proteins are OK when following a low-sodium diet. Some protein sources to enjoy when you are limiting your sodium include: Fresh cuts of chicken, beef, pork and fish.

Simply put, aquafaba is bean water. Found in cans or cartons of beans, it's the stuff you usually scrunch your face in disgust at and happily drain out-but not anymore my friends because this stuff is liquid-gold! Wikipedia describes it as "viscous" meaning having a thick, sticky consistency between solid and liquid.
